Production control ensures that production team can achieve required production target, optimum utilization of resources, quality management and cost savings. Production planning is the process of optimizing the manufacture or sale of a good from the moment it’s ordered to when it’s delivered. A business should have an efficient process in place for making a quality product when it is ordered and have the fulfillment capabilities to deliver it on time. Production planning is the planning and allocation of raw materials, workers, and workstations to fulfill manufacturing orders on time. Planning contains materials planning and capacity planning. Materials planning can be done for different lengths : long term planning, material requirements planning etc. Execution contains creation of production order, scheduling, work flow (such as release printing), confirmations, goods movements, technical completion. Thus, production planning is a complex process and requires the use of advanced tools. So, many developed businesses use ERP systems for production planning. However, small businesses can’t afford such an expensive ERP system.
